Background

CKAN Version:
1.25.4

KSP Version:
1.5.1
Operating System:
windows 8.1

Have you made any manual changes to your GameData folder (i.e., not via CKAN)?
no

Problem

What steps did you take in CKAN?
i downloaded a new version of KSP and a new version of CKAN and opened CKAN as instructed and assigned it to the buildID64 in the KSP folder and let it update its repositories

What did you expect to happen?
CKAN would update its repositories within a few minutes

What happened instead?
CKAN said it was been updating its repositories for 10 minutes or so, i tried to close and reopen the file however it would not respond to my attempts to do so and i had to use task manager to close CKAN. after havinf done so i noticed no change in the issue and it is continuing to attempt to update as i type this.

it should be noted that it says "repositories successfully updated in the lower left corner of the window despite contradicting this everywhere else

I tried this, and got this prompt once it finished updating:

image

Look around your desktop and see if a version of that popup is hiding behind a window somewhere.
